EIT Community RIS Hub: Igniting Innovation in Ukraine

Tue, January 30, 2024
until Tue, January 30, 2024
Unit.City, Kyiv (Kyiv, Ukraine)

On January 30, the European Institute of Innovation and Technology Сommunity RIS Hub will present financial and non-financial opportunities for Ukrainian businesses, startups, and researchers.

​During the event, EIT and its KICs will present the work areas, including 9 community verticals: climate, culture & creativity, digital, energy, food, health, manufacturing, raw materials, and urban mobility.

​European Union institution representatives will participate in the event, as well as the key stakeholders of the startup and innovative community, experts from the Ministries, ecosystems, and the Ukrainian Startup Fund.

For whom?

This event is for Ukrainian entrepreneurs, researchers, and business support organizations, who are actively developing technological businesses and the respective ecosystem.

What to expect at the event?

  • ​Presentations of financial and non-financial opportunities for Ukrainian businesses.

  • ​Panel discussions on the topics "Strategic Alignment: Integration of the Technological Landscape of Ukraine with the EU" and "Navigating the Future - Technological Development and Vision in Ukraine" will highlight the key areas for cooperation with the EU network.

  • ​EIT Community RIS Hub plans in Ukraine.
